The Future of Superheroes on Film
PopMatters takes a pessimistic look at future comic book adaptations:
Looking at [Spider-man, X-Men, and Sin City], as well as the superlative character drama of Batman Begins from Memento helmer Chris Nolan, one might smile and think Hollywood should just keep farming the arthouse edges of the mainstream for future comic book masterpieces. Sadly, such thinking would be wrong. With just one peek behind the scenes at the next adaptations coming down the pipeline, you realize there's good reason to be pessimistic.
The article goes on to look at how directors like Brett Ratner(X-Men 3)and Mark Steven Johnson (Daredevil, Ghost Rider) are becoming the future of superhero movies. Not a pleasant thought.
